Multimedia Archives [University of Utah] view detail comment email this

Photographs and audio-visual materials from the Special Collections Department of the J. Willard Marriott Library at the University of Utah. Archives contain over 1300 photograph collections representing "almost all historic formats ... as well as more modern color and black and white prints, slides, and negatives." Archives also feature over 900 audio-visual collections including "audio cassettes, reel-to-reel tapes, vinyl recording discs, VHS, 8mm, Super-8, 16mm, and 35mm film and more."

Shipler Photograph Collection view detail comment email this

Thousands of digitized images documenting the people, places, and events of Utah and the surrounding states from 1903 through 1980. Subjects include agriculture, architecture, business and industry, parks and other recreational areas, natural resources, floods, sports, trade unions, and transportation. From the Utah History Research Center.

Utah Digital Newspapers view detail comment email this

Several dozen digitized newspapers from Utah, mostly from the late 1800s to the early 1900s. Browsable by newspaper title or county, or searchable by keyword. Within a specific newspaper, browse by issue date or search for births, marriages, deaths, article titles, and keywords. From the J. Willard Marriott Library at the University of Utah.

Utah History Encyclopedia view detail comment email this

Information about "the individuals, organizations, locations, institutions, and topics important to Utah history." Includes historical photographs. Browsable by topic; not searchable.

Utah History to Go view detail comment email this

This site provides an "online course for Utah history. Divided into eight chapters of its major themes, from prehistory to Utah today, [it] includes articles, exhibits, and historic photographs." Features "facts and lessons about Utah history, biographies of famous Utahns," and more. From the official website of the state of Utah.

Utah History to Go view detail comment email this

This site begins with geologic, geographic, and natural history background information, and continues with sections on American Indians ; Trappers, Traders, and Explorers ; Pioneers and Cowboys ; Mining and Railroads ; Statehood and the Progressive Era ; From War to War ; and Utah Today . There is also a timeline and information about Utah people and places. From the Utah State Historical Society.
